  • Navigating the Future of Medicare Advantage: HEI and Social Risk Factors

    This podcast discusses the upcoming Health Equity Index (HEI) replacing the Reward Factor in Medicare Advantage Star Ratings with Dr. Ashwin Patel, the Chief Medical Officer at Pyx Health. Learn how this impacts plans in 2024-2025 and what steps they can take to prepare for the HEI shift. We'll also explore how Pyx Health helps identify and address member needs related to social risk factors and the HEI.This episode is sponsored by Pyx Health.
